Różniący się znacznie od reszty detektywów NYPD, oficerowie Gamble i Hoitz (Will Ferrell i Mark Wahlberg) zostają oddelegowani do dożywotniej pracy za biurkiem. Panowie nie tylko pałają nienawiścią do siebie, lecz także do swoich nowych obowiązków. Nie mogą również znieść faktu, że żyją w cieniu dwóch twardych, najsłynniejszych detektywów w historii wydziału (Samuel L. Jackson i Dwayne Johnson). Okazja do zajęcia ich miejsca pojawia się szybciej, niż myśleli. Kiedy słynnemu duetowi postawione zostaję zarzuty, Gamble i Hoitz trafiają na sprawę, która może okazać się największą zbrodnią od lat w Nowym Jorku. Czy uda im się ją rozwiązać bez utraty życia i zniszczenia miasta? (Imperial Cinepix)

angielski Yes, some people are satisfied with the small things in life. Would you like to know what I expect from a relaxing comedy? Well, for example, a minimum of boredom, a script full of jokes of all kinds, actors who can handle them, pace, swing and at least a little bit of skillful direction, if the comedy is also supposed to include a bit of action... The Other Guys has all that. I have to admit that I was very pleasantly surprised by the well-chosen and well-acting duo of Wahlberg and Ferrell (the dialogue about lions and tunas is the best). Michael Keaton as the "Captain" was also good, I would never dare to say anything against Eva Mendes, I like Steve Coogan more and more, and as for The Rock and Samuel L. Johnson - well... The only minus is that it could have been about 15 minutes shorter. Three and a half stars - however, I will boldly round up. ()
